Clean-Geartech is renowned for manufacturing high-performance, precision-engineered gearboxes dedicated to demanding industrial applications. Their stainless steel gear units are specifically designed for use in hygiene-sensitive environments, prioritizing durability, corrosion resistance, and reliability.**Product Name:** Clean-Geartech VFI I63, Worm Gear Ø25, 67:1, Input 71B14, B3, OF320, Stainless Steel**Key Features and Application Possibilities:**
Stainless Steel AISI 316L Housing: Provides exceptional corrosion resistance, ideal for food, pharmaceutical, and chemical industries with stringent hygiene requirements.
Worm Gear Output Shaft Ø25mm (Stainless Steel): Ensures high torque transmission and withstands harsh cleaning processes, prolonging operating life in aggressive environments.
Gear Ratio 67:1: Allows for precise speed reduction and high torque output, supporting automation, conveyors, and dosing equipment needing controlled movement.
Efficiency 60%: Balances power consumption and mechanical efficiency for sustained operations in processing equipment and automated material handling.
Input Shaft Ø14mm: Facilitates compatibility with a wide range of motors, supporting modular integration into diverse industrial processes.
B14 Motor Interface (Size 71): Allows straightforward mounting with IEC standard B14 motors for quick installation and replacement, streamlining system design.
Gear Size I63: Compact yet robust construction, making it suitable for systems with limited installation space but requiring dependable performance.
Clean, Crevice-Free Design: Simplifies sanitation and prevents bacterial build-up, crucial for CIP (Clean-in-Place) environments.
Suitable for Direct or Indirect Drive Applications: Versatile for use in conveyor technology, packaging machinery, and process automation.
